Skip to main content
GET
/
api
/
svc
/
v1
/
teams
/
{id}
/
members
List team members
curl --request GET \
  --url https://{controlPlaneURL}/api/svc/v1/teams/{id}/members \
  --header 'Authorization: Bearer <token>'
{
  "data": [
    {
      "subjectId": "jqfwg345gi25n5ju2yz5iz6m",
      "subjectSlug": "alice@example.com"
    }
  ],
  "pagination": {
    "total": 100,
    "offset": 0,
    "limit": 10
  }
}

Authorizations

Authorization
string
header
required

Bearer authentication header of the form Bearer <token>, where <token> is your auth token.

Path Parameters

id
string
required

System-generated team ID.

Example:

"jqfwg345gi25n5ju2yz5iz6m"

Query Parameters

limit
integer | null
default:100

Number of items per page

Required range: 1 <= x <= 1000
Example:

10

offset
integer | null
default:0

Number of items to skip

Required range: x >= 0
Example:

0

filter
string

JSON string: structured filter tree (AND/OR groups, column leaves on email and userId).

Example:

"{\"type\":\"AND\",\"children\":[{\"column\":\"email\",\"op\":\"STRING_CONTAINS\",\"value\":\"@example.com\"}]}"

Response

Paginated list of team members.

data
TeamSubjectRow · object[]
required
pagination
Pagination · object
required